One thing I would add which is driving me crazy on mobile / tablet sign up pages
- make sure your email fields are annotated with type="email"
Another common issue is with SSL mixed content waring, so I would also add
- make sure to use protocol relative / https only URLs
(with a reminder to NOT use protocol relative URLs in email templates, your outlook users will appreciate it)

Protocol relative URLs for stylesheets unfortunately cause a double download (one for both HTTP and HTTPS) in IE 8 and below, which is a damn shame. Paul Irish has a lot of info on this here: http://paulirish.com/2010/the-protocol-relative-url/
